**Ticket: Font vendoring broken — expired fetch credential**

Hey folks — if your plugin builds started failing on the font step, that's on us. The credential our Typecellar mirror uses to pull vendored third-party fonts expired over the weekend, so `glyphpack fetch` returns 401s. We've minted a fresh one and bumped the default TTL so this happens less often. Drop the new key into your plugin's build config; it's below.

service key, yajog-tajef: zpat4_EqlD

Minutes — Gallard & Finch Management Meeting

Attendees: Mira Tollen, Des Okafor, Priya Vance. The group agreed the shift to annual billing for the Lanternbox suite is overdue — monthly churn is eating margin, and most customers in the Heversham region already prepay anyway. Des will draft migration comms; Mira owns the discounting rules. Target go-live is next quarter, pending board sign-off. One note for the board before we circulate wider.

confidential, yagaf-kaguf: The eastern region missed its Kasok quota by 57.3 percent last quarter. Rusielek Works plans to raise the Kelix list price by 37.6 percent in February. The pricing group signed off on a budget of $308.5 million for Project Quenwyn. The renewal with Norwynax Foods closes at $199.4 million a year, 2.4 percent above the last contract.

Subject: Ledgerbay partitioning cut-over — summary

Team, the cut-over to monthly table partitions on Ledgerbay completed Sunday without data loss. We backfilled eleven historical months, verified row counts against the old heap tables, and confirmed the pruning planner behaves as expected under load. Rollback scripts remain staged for two weeks. The partition maintenance service now runs with the following settings.

config for tagaf-bawif:
[norok]
host = norok.ordinworks.local
user = norok_svc
database = norok_prod